Best time to go

The best time to visit Camargue is during the spring or fall, when the weather is mild and pleasant. The summer months can be hot and humid, and the winter months can be cold and rainy.

What to Eat

Camargue is known for its traditional cuisine, which includes dishes such as:

  • Bouillabaisse: A fish stew made with a variety of fish and shellfish.
  • Gardianne de taureau: A beef stew made with Camargue bull.
  • Tielle sétoise: A seafood pie made with a variety of seafood and vegetables.

Where to Go

There are many things to see and do in Camargue, including:

  • Visit the Camargue National Park: The park is home to a variety of wildlife, including flamingos, wild horses, and bulls.
  • Take a boat tour of the Camargue: There are several boat tours available that will take you through the canals and marshes of the Camargue.
  • Visit the town of Saintes-Maries-de-la-Mer: This town is a popular pilgrimage site for the Roma people.
